Facebook doesn’t want you to delete the account. This is the reason it always suggests you deactivate the account. If you deactivate the account, it doesn’t delete your Facebook account or data, but just stops showing you on the social network. If you deactivate your Facebook account, other users can still send you messages on Messenger if you have been using the app to talk Facebook contacts. So, you also need to deactivate Facebook Messenger if you do not want other Facebook users to contact you on Messenger after deactivating the Facebook account. How to Deactivate Messenger Account

Steps to deactivate Messenger account is same in Android and iOS.

Step 1: Open the Messenger app.
Step 2: Tap on the profile picture and then scroll down to find “Legal & Policies”.
Step 3: Tap on “Legal & Policies” and then tap on “Deactivate Messenger”.
Step 4: Now Tap Deactivate to finally deactivate your Messenger account.

It will log you pout of messenger account.

If you ever want to reactivate your Messenger account, you just need to log in again with your username and password. It will automatically reactivate your Messenger account.
